J-Body: a General Motors model under eleven different brands!

Champion all categories of rebadging, General Motors marketed, for a time, the same model under 11 different brands. And this,…

2 days ago

General Motors is no longer the leading manufacturer in the United States

For the first time in 90 years, General Motors lost its title of first manufacturer in the United States, surpassed…

6 days ago

This website uses cookies.